SES, e& link offer Microsoft Azure connectivity

The Carrier and Wholesale Services (C&WS) division of e& (formerly known as Etisalat Group) has announced a partnership with Microsoft and SES to host the co-located SES O3b mPOWER and Microsoft ground station at Ras Al Khaimah in UAE. The first O3b mPOWER ground station in the region will facilitate one-hop connectivity to the cloud […]

Moody’s down rates some SES debt

Moody’s Investors Service credit ratings agency has given a “negative outlook” to certain debt owed by satellite operator SES. Moody’s overall rating is their Baa2 rating on SES SA and SES Global Americas Holdings GP. Moody’s says the outlook for both entities remains negative. “The ratings affirmation reflects the slower reduction in the company’s revenues, […]
